We're looking for a Data AI Engineer to work on the NextGen connectivity platform across platforms. This is an outstanding opportunity to help build an ambitious future for our flagship product. 

 

 

What You'll Do:

  • Predictive Model Development:
    • Design and build machine learning models to analyze trends, predict outcomes, and optimize business processes.
    • Work with structured and unstructured datasets to develop models for forecasting, anomaly detection, and decision-making.
  • LLM Integration:
    • Fine-tune and adapt large language models (e.g., OpenAI, Hugging Face, etc.) for domain-specific applications.
    • Implement and enhance NLP capabilities, such as summarization, sentiment analysis, entity recognition, and chatbot development.
  • Data Preprocessing and Feature Engineering:
    • Clean, preprocess, and transform large datasets into formats suitable for model training and evaluation.
    • Perform exploratory data analysis to identify trends and insights that guide model development.
  • Model Deployment and Optimization:
    • Deploy and integrate models into production systems, ensuring scalability and low latency.
    • Continuously monitor and refine model performance using techniques like retraining, hyperparameter tuning, and model explainability tools.
  • Collaboration and Stakeholder Engagement:
    •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to translate business needs into technical solutions.
    • Present findings and insights to stakeholders in a clear, actionable manner.
  • Research and Innovation:
    • Stay updated with advancements in AI, ML, and LLM technologies to introduce cutting-edge practices and tools.
    • Explore novel ways of applying LLMs and predictive analytics to create business value.

What You'll Need:

  • Educational Background:
    •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Data Science, Machine Learning, or related fields.
  • Technical Skills:
    • Strong experience in predictive modeling, time-series analysis, and machine learning algorithms.
    • Proficiency with LLM frameworks (e.g., Hugging Face Transformers, LangChain) and familiarity with foundational models like GPT or similar.
    • Hands-on experience with programming languages such as Python (preferred), R, or Scala.
    • Proficiency in ML libraries and frameworks (e.g., TensorFlow, PyTorch, Scikit-learn).
    • Experience in data manipulation and visualization tools (e.g., Pandas, NumPy, Matplotlib, Seaborn).
    • Understanding of c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) and containerization tools (Docker, Kubernetes).
  • Soft Skills:
    •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ills.
    • Strong communication skills to explain complex models and outcomes to non-technical stakeholders.
    • Collaborative mindset with the ability to work in multidisciplinary teams.
  • Preferred Qualifications:
  • Prior experience in deploying LLM-powered solutions at scale.
  • Knowledge of reinforcement learning or generative AI techniques.
  • Familiarity with MLOps tools for automating ML workflows.
